Choosing the Best Trail Riding Accessories

Trail riding is meant to be a relaxing experience to get out of the arena and enjoy time spent with your horse in nature, but not being prepared can quickly turn an enjoyable day into a stressful situation. Having the right trail riding accessories from saddle bags to pack important items and gear to padded stirrups makes those long hours in the saddle a bit more comfortable. Some gear that you will find useful on a trail ride include:

  • Saddle Bags
  • Cantle Bags
  • Pommel Bags
  • Water Bottle Holders
  • Feed Bags
  • Step Stools

Horse trail riding accessories like saddle bags, cantle bags, pommel bags, and water bottle holders can make it easier to pack important items needed when trail riding. You can store your car keys, snacks and water, first aid kids, hoof picks, bug spray, and rain gear, with any type of saddle.

If you are planning an overnight or multi-day trail ride, packing horse feed bags can allow you to easily feed your horse their grain or supplements without having to pack bulky feed buckets. You can just slip the feed bags over your horse’s head like a halter, with their meal inside the bag. These work well if feeding in your trailer or on a picket line while camping.

There may be times when you have to dismount your horse and may not be in an area with a tree stump or safe object to climb on to remount. Some riders may have trouble mounting from the ground, or an unexpected injury may benefit from having a stool to make climbing up in the saddle easier. Using a folding step stool is a great option for any trail rider as they are lightweight, fold up, and have a long pull cord that makes it easy to pull the stool back up to you while in the saddle.
